What Is a Car Plate Machine?
A car plate machine is a mechanical or digital system used to create, emboss, and sometimes paint or finish vehicle license plates. These machines can be manual, semi-automatic, or fully automatic depending on the complexity of the design and the production scale.
There are two primary types:
- Embossing machines – Used to stamp alphanumeric characters into metal plates.
- Digital printing machines – Used for high-resolution graphic plates, often in custom or vanity designs.
Components of a Car Plate Machine
Understanding the parts of a car plate machine helps in knowing how it functions:
- Frame Press or Die Plate: Used to emboss letters and numbers.
- Control Panel: For selecting plate size, format, and data.
- Feed Tray: Where blank plates are inserted.
- Roller System: Guides and flattens the plate after embossing.
- Printer (optional): For adding ink or foil-stamped designs.
Modern machines also include automated feeding systems, barcode readers, and smart sensors to improve accuracy and efficiency.
How Does a Car Plate Machine Work?
The car plate machine process typically involves the following steps:
- Loading the Blank Plate: A pre-cut aluminum or metal plate is inserted.
- Character Selection: The operator inputs the desired registration number or code.
- Embossing: The machine presses raised characters into the plate.
- Coloring (Optional): Characters are color-filled with thermal ink, foil, or paint.
- Finishing: The plate is inspected and cooled before packaging.
Digital car plate machines may use UV printing or laser marking to add logos, barcodes, and holograms.
Manual vs. Automatic Car Plate Machines
There are several types of car plate machines, each with its own pros and cons:
Manual Car Plate Machines
- Require physical input for each plate.
- Cost-effective and easy to maintain.
- Ideal for low-volume production.
Automatic Car Plate Machines
- Fully programmed with software interfaces.
- Suitable for mass production.
- Higher precision and speed.
Businesses or agencies with higher volume needs typically opt for automatic car plate machines to save labor and time.

Car Plate Machine Maintenance Tips
Proper maintenance ensures the longevity and efficiency of your car plate machine:
- Regular Lubrication of moving parts.
- Software Updates to maintain accuracy and security features.
- Cleaning the die and print head to avoid residue buildup.
- Routine Calibration to prevent misalignment in embossing.
- Inspection of Electrical Components for overheating or wear.
Scheduled maintenance reduces downtime and extends equipment lifespan.

FAQs
1. Can a car plate machine create different plate sizes?
Yes, most modern car plate machines can be adjusted to support various regional and custom sizes.
2. What materials can a car plate machine use?
Common materials include aluminum, steel, and plastic polymer. The machine’s compatibility depends on its embossing and heating capacity.
3. How much does a car plate machine cost?
Prices vary depending on the machine’s features. Manual machines start around $1,000–$3,000, while advanced automatic models can go up to $20,000 or more.
4. Is training required to operate a car plate machine?
Basic training is recommended. Most machines come with user manuals, and many suppliers offer online tutorials or on-site training.
